Posted: Tue Jul 07, 2009 8:03 am
by Fooli
Ah here we go:
http://theuniversal.net/forum/viewtopic.php?t=4492
And it looks like I got the order right but the numbering is from zero:
3 - 2 - 1 - 0
7 - 6 - 5 - 4
11-10-9 - 8
15-14-13-12
(looking at the landscape from the top, obviously, so texmap 3 is placed top left)
